Camilla Haven is on holiday alone, and wishes for some excitement. No sooner has she written to her friend Elizabeth in England, than her life suddenly begins to take off and she finds herself in the midst of an exciting, intriguing, yet dangerous adventure as she sets out on a mysterious car journey to Delphi.

Intrigue, love, and treasure in Delphi! This is only the fourth of Mary Stewart's books I've read, but it's one of my favorites.
Shortly after writing to a friend that "Nothing ever happens to me," Camilla Haven's luck changes: a case of mistaken identity brings her to a man named Simon, and together they discover that past tragedies have a bearing on present crimes.
